Aneurin Bevan Health Board
Aneurin Bevan Health Board was formed on 1 October 2009 by the merger of the Blaenau, Caerphilly, Monmouthshire, Newport and Torfaen local health boards and Gwent Healthcare NHS Trust.
The Health Board employs over 16,000 staff with more than 250 consultants in a total of over 1000 hospital and general practice doctors, 6,000 nurses, midwives, allied professionals and community workers.
The Health Board is led by Chairman David Jenkins OBE, Vice Chair Sue Kent and Chief Executive Dr Andrew Goodall, working with non-executive and executive directors.
